speedy XSLT processor for win


Hi!

Working with the PHP Manual and XSL sheets as the manual grows to an
extreme size, there is a need for the speediest XSLT processor on
windows to process DocBook documents. Currently I use saxon with the
SUN JDK, and also tried SUN with MS JVM and xsltproc. All of these
operate on the same speed (approx. one hour to generate HTML for the
whole manual). This is not a really cool state, as deep testing on
Windows is not doable that way. XSLTproc is said to be much faster on
Linux then Saxon, but I cannot measure any significant differences on
Windows.
